Teen Titans (Volume 3) #12 is an issue of the series Teen Titans (Volume 3) with a cover date of August, 2004. It was published on June 9, 2004.

Synopsis for "Raven Rising, Part III"

Deathstroke, Ravager and the Teen Titans are trapped within the dimensional confines of Raven's soul self. Jericho emerges and begins attacking them. He jumps from one body to the next in an effort to kill his father, Deathstroke. Suddenly, Raven expels the heroes and villains from her soul and everyone is dumped out into the middle of the forest. Brother Blood and his followers surround them. Blood summons a plague of Trigon-esque demons to begin attacking everyone who does not have true faith. Unfortunately, this also includes many of his own cultists.

Jericho tries to jump into Cyborg's electronic eye, but Vic traps him and downloads his essence onto a computer disk. For the time being, Jericho is no longer a threat.

The only way to stop him is to get Raven back up to full power. In order to do so, they must retrieve her chakra gem which Blood has eaten. Beast Boy transforms into a worm and goes into Blood's mouth. He eventually grabs a hold of the gem and forces Blood to regurgitate him onto the ground.

With Raven's full strength returned, she spreads her soul self wide and engulfs Brother Blood and his followers. She transports them all into an infernal Hell dimension.

Deathstroke and Ravager take off and the Titans return to Titans Tower. Raven is back and she's one of the gang again (albeit bald).

Later, Deathstroke has a private conversation with Rose. He expresses his disappointment in her inability to kill Jericho. He goes on to say that she is nothing like him at all. To prove that she is certainly her father's daughter, Rose takes Deathstroke's sword and gouges her own eye out with it.
